Green, Economical Printing at a UK Central Government Department Affordability, Transparency and Flexibility through Managed Print Services The Department 4,000 employees work in this department, across an evolving land and buildings estate. The Challenge Save Money and Go Green? The department identified printing as an area where it could simultaneously deliver on two of its key objectives: The Solution Switching to a Fully Managed Print Service Xerox demonstrated its technology and services through an eight-week proof of concept. The results helped the department to choose the devices and service elements that worked best for it. The Results Lower Costs, Reduced Emissions and Improved Reliability The department has achieved a standardised cost per impression for its printing, improved its cost transparency, gained more reliable devices, and is on track to achieve its cost and sustainability objectives. reduction in CO2 emissions since the start of the contract. target for cost reduction over the life of the contract. reduction in calls to the helpdesk.
